What is Kennedy's main purpose in the speech?
A.
to explain the clash of United States and Soviet nuclear interests
B.
to argue for a more complete test ban treaty in the future
C.
to provide information about nuclear arms and attempts to limit them
D.
to persuade the audience that even a limited test ban treaty is a success
All Answers 1
Answered by
GPT-5 mini
AI
D
Kennedy emphasizes the Partial Test Ban Treaty as a real achievement — acknowledging its limits but arguing it’s a valuable, successful step toward reducing nuclear danger and advancing peace.
